Many asbestos companies failed to pay their liability arising from the use of their product. The asbestos companies filed for bankruptcy and were directed to create trust funds in order to compensate victims who were exposed to asbestos. The trust funds have more than $30 billion in them and a mesothelioma lawyer could help a client file an action against the correct fund to be compensated.

Asbestos lawsuits are filed in both state and federal courts and the laws that govern mesothelioma cases differ from state to state. Mesothelioma lawsuits usually seek to compensate victims for their ongoing and past medical expenses loss of wages as well as suffering and pain, loss of companionship, funeral expenses, and other losses. Anyone diagnosed with mesothelioma may make a personal injury claim, or the immediate family of a deceased victim can file a wrongful-death lawsuit.

Wrongful death lawsuits can be settled out of court. Alternatively, as with other civil cases, they can be tried in court to determine a verdict by jurors. Many victims have received substantial compensation from these kinds of lawsuits.

The average settlement in a mesothelioma lawsuit is around $1 million. However, some lawsuits make it to trial and result in much higher payouts. Most m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ency fee which means that they only get paid if their clients are compensated. In addition to the attorney's fee, there may be court fees and other costs associated with the case. The lawyer will be able to estimate these fees.

If you've been diagnosed with mesothelioma an experienced lawyer will begin the process of submitting a lawsuit against the company responsible for your exposure to asbestos. They will collect your medical records and then contact the asbestos companies to request an agreement. Your lawyer will be prepared to appear in court if the asbestos company refuses to offer a fair settlement.

In the event that a loved one has passed away from mesothelioma, their immediate family members can file a wrongful death lawsuit against asbestos-related businesses. This type of lawsuit permits the victim to recover compensation for past and future medical costs as well as lost income and mesothelioma pain and discomfort.
